The Rise of Electric Scooters
Electric scooters have gotten appeal since their intro into the transport landscape in the mid-2010s. Significant cities around the globe are seeing electric scooter rental services appear, with companies like Lime, Bird, and Spin leading the charge. According to recent studies, the worldwide electrical scooter market was valued at approximately ₤ 18 billion in 2020 and is expected to reach around ₤ 41 billion by 2027.
Table 1: Growth of Electric Scooter Market
| Year | Market Value (in Billion GBP) | Growth Rate (%) |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| 18 | - |
| 2021 | 20.4 | 13.33 |
| 2022 | 24 | 17.65 |
| 2023 | 27.5 | 14.58 |
| 2025 | 35 | 27.27 |
| 2027 | 41 | 17.14 |
Benefits of Electric Scooters
Electric scooters provide various advantages that make them an effective service for urban mobility.
1. Ecological Benefits
Electric scooters produce zero emissions, consequently adding to cleaner air in metropolitan environments. This is particularly crucial as cities contend with air contamination, which positions health threats.
2. Cost-Efficiency
Compared to owning and maintaining a vehicle, electric scooters are far less costly. The upfront expenses for buying an electrical scooter are generally lower, and functional expenses (like charging and maintenance) are very little.
3. Convenience and Accessibility
Electric scooters supply door-to-door benefit, making it easy to navigate city streets and prevent traffic blockage. With numerous parking spaces available, users can park scooters in designated areas without the trouble of finding a parking spot.
4. Decreased Traffic Congestion
Making use of electrical scooters for brief trips can minimize the variety of automobiles on the road, which helps in reducing traffic jam and reducing commute times for everybody.
5. Health and Wellness
While riding an electrical scooter might not offer the very same level of exercise as biking, it still motivates users to be more active compared to driving. Furthermore, the adrenaline and excitement of riding can enhance the total state of mind of commuters.
Obstacles Facing Electric Scooter Mobility
In spite of their advantages, electric scooters also include obstacles that need to be attended to.
1. Safety Concerns
Electric scooter accidents have been an increasing issue. Riders deal with risks from both accidents and accidents with pedestrians. Correct safety equipment, such as helmets, ought to be used to mitigate these threats.
2. Legal Regulations
Various cities have actually varied regulations regarding electrical scooters, which can in some cases result in confusion for users who are uninformed of regional laws governing their use.
3. Maintenance and Battery Life
Scooters need upkeep, especially for their batteries. A scooter's variety can lessen in time, causing potential issues for users if they are unaware of their scooter's capacity.
4. Limited Range
The majority of electric scooters have a limited variety per charge, balancing in between 15 to 30 miles. This can position challenges for longer commutes.
5. Vandalism and Theft
Scooters, especially leasings, are sometimes based on vandalism or theft, which impacts availability and functional costs for companies.
Electric Scooter Comparison Guide
Comprehending the distinctions in between various electric scooter models can help users make notified decisions. Below is a comparison table highlighting some popular electric scooters:
Table 2: Electric Scooter Comparison
| Model | Max Speed (mph) | Range (miles) | Price (GBP) | Weight (pounds) | Key Feature |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Xiaomi Mi One | 15.5 | 18.6 | 499 | 27.6 | Lightweight design |
| Razor E300 | 15 | 10 | 279 | 46 | Resilient and robust |
| Segway Ninebot ES4 | 18.6 | 28 | 799 | 30.9 | Double battery system |
| Unagi Model One | 15.5 | 15 | 990 | 26.5 | Stylish and collapsible |
| Glion Dolly | 15 | 15 | 599 | 28 | Folds to carry easily |
